- The distance between Debrecen, Hungary and Storlien, Sweden is approximately 1,853 km or 1,152 mi.
- To reach Debrecen in this distance one would set out from Storlien bearing 157.2° or SSE and follow the great circles arc to approach Debrecen bearing 165° or SSE .
- Debrecen has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Storlien has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
- Debrecen is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Storlien is in or near the subpolar rain tundra bi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 8.7 °C (15.6°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 2.9 °C (5.2°F) more in Debrecen.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 436 mm (17.2 in) less which is equivalent to 436 l/m² (10.7 US gal/ft²) or 4,360,000 l/ha (466,113 US gal/ac) less. About 4/7 as much.
- There are 606 more hours of sunlight per year in Debrecen. In whichever way circa 1h 39' more per day or about 1 1/2 as many.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 15.7° higher in Debrecen than in Storlien.
- Relative humidity levels are 7.4%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 7.1°C (12.7°F) higher.
